The virtues of dates and vinegar

What is the authenticity of the following narrations?

1) A house which has dates will never suffer hunger.

2) A household which has vinegar is not short of gravy.

Answer

1) Imam Muslim (rahimahullah) has recorded this narration on the authority of Sayyidatuna ‘Aaisha (radiyallahu ‘anha).

(Sahih Muslim, Hadith: 5304)

2) Imam Tirmidhi (rahimahullah) has recorded this narration and has graded it as sound (hasan). Imam Ahmad (rahimahullah) has recorded a similar narration which has the following words:

‘A house that has vinegar will never be destitute’

(Sunan Tirmidhi, Hadith: 1841. Musnad Ahmad, vol. 3 pg. 353)
